Job Description
The C4ISR Systems business area provides actionable intelligence for our warfighters and decision makers through innovative technical solutions from the seas, to the skies, to the stars.
The C4ISR Systems business area is looking for a Product Line Engineering Lead (PLEL) for our Systems Mission Systems Product Line. The Mission Systems team has more than 35 years supporting the defense community with end to end mission systems capabilities that unleash the power of sensors and weapons. As a leader in Mission Systems, you'll be helping to deliver mission applications including autonomy solutions for mission and flight planning systems, battle management with precision targeting and command and control operations, information management and data analytics, and ground support solutions.
The PLEL will be the primary engineering leader for a family of products focusing on program execution, new business growth, product leverage, product evolution, and continuous improvement. The PLEL provides engineering leadership for the product line during all lifecycle phases. Experience with opportunity shaping, proposal preparation, program planning, and program execution with strong cost account management and risk and opportunity management will be needed to mentor and lead a high-performance engineering organization. The successful candidate reports to the C4ISR Systems Business Area Engineering Director and sits on the leadership team for the Mission Systems product line.

Employee Benefits: At BAE Systems, we support our employees in all aspects of their life, including their health and financial well-being. Regular employees scheduled to work 20+ hours per week are offered: health, dental, and vision insurance; health savings accounts; a 401(k) savings plan; disability coverage; and life and accident insurance. We also have an employee assistance program, a legal plan, and other perks including discounts on things like home, auto, and pet insurance. Our leave programs include paid time off, paid holidays, as well as other types of leave, including paid parental, military, bereavement, and any applicable federal and state sick leave. Employees may participate in the company recognition program to receive monetary or non-monetary recognition awards. Other incentives may be available based on position level and/or job specifics.
